What changed here
DerivedThe seat changed hands: Indian National Congress (INC) lost it to Independent (IND), which now leads by 1.6%.
- IND vote shareIND went from 36.8% to 47.3% of the vote here (+10.5%).
-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 93.1% of the vote between them, up from 82.3% — a tighter two-way contest.
